Many of us are familiar with the “control disease” called anxiety. Some of us attempt to rule over outcomes while others try to manage their image. But anxiety isn’t a conscious choice—it happens when we deny our emotions brewing under the surface and get overloaded.
Join us for this episode of Soul Talks as Bill and Kristi unpackage the sources and symptoms of anxiety. They turn to the Psalms as a model to show you how to process repressed emotions and access the best remedy for anxiousness—trusting Jesus with all your soul!

Sadly, many of us have been taught that fear is wrong or even a sin. A faulty or incomplete interpretation of certain scriptures can lead us to stuff our fears, force ourselves to think positively, and try hard to muster up faith. Rest assured, there is a better route to a healthy and thriving confidence in Christ.
Join us for this episode of Soul Talks as Bill and Kristi unpack what faith in relationship with Jesus really looks like. Their well-rounded and biblical approach to overcoming fear will help you get emotionally honest, receive the support you need, and empower you to act with your fearless Savior!

For many, church has had both helpful and harmful effects on their mental health. Church hurt is especially disorienting and sadly leads some to completely give up on Jesus’ body. But it is encouraging that studies show church is overall positive for mental health as God uses his family to bring reparative healing and growth to his beloved children.
Tune in for this episode of Soul Talks as Bill and Kristi share their experience with church and mental health—both their personal story and work with ministry leaders who are learning and teaching psychologically healthy faith. You will discover how valuable church is to a flourishing soul and take courage to engage in communal spiritual practices.
